Abstract

In big cities, quality of raw water (river water) is decreasing, as result of industrial and domestic wastes discharge into river without any treatment. Therefore, pre-treatment is needed to improve the raw water quality. An alternative for pre-treatment of the raw water is fixed bed reactor (FBR) system, in which organic substances can be removed biologically.In this experiment, an FBR was used to reduce concentrations of organic, ammonia, total suspended solid (TSS), color and turbidity in raw water. One type of media were used namelyrecycled plastic bottled of drinking water. The system is equipped with circulator and aerator to support the microorganism growth on the media surface as biofilms.The experiments were conducted at HRT (Hydraulic Retention Time) between 1–4 hours. HRT of 3 hours was found to be optimum for the reactor with recycled plastic bottled of drinking water with removal efficiency of organic, ammonia, total suspended solid (TSS), color and turbidity are 70%, 61%, 66%, 67% and 63% respectively.
